Doolin to Inis Mor FerryInis Mor (Inishmore) means ‘Big Island’ and is the largest of the Aran Islands. It is also the most popular and visited of the three Aran Islands. The size of the Island is about 14 km by 3.8 km and there are about 1,100 people living there today. Its ...

Doolin to Inis Meáin Ferrylnis Meáin (Inishmaan) means ‘Middle Island’ and it indeed sits in the middle of the three Aran Islands. There are about 200 people living here today and it is about 4km by 2.5 km in size. This Island has remained the quietest and least visited by touris...
